How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Detroit?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Detroit Studio Apartments | $1,210 | $475 | $3,150 |
| Detroit 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,388 | $410 | $4,995 |
| Detroit 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,743 | $457 | $9,572 |
| Detroit 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,106 | $525 | $7,948 |
| Detroit 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,272 | $795 | $8,352 |
